Output f8ded2527832e1ef37948b6c0b49cc143eb45d6086c62c4b649c9c1af949bbbe:2

value
59059373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c939b8ceda725e6791f74e80752de648b9e913a OP_EQUAL
address
MDRTbtzQH8B93dNubDHp8156AzYQA9ygVU
transaction
f8ded2527832e1ef37948b6c0b49cc143eb45d6086c62c4b649c9c1af949bbbe
spent
true